
2x50 W klasse D audioforstærker
STMicroelectronics udvider familien af klasse D audioforstærkere med 2x50 W single-chip version (in english).
Major consumer brands adopt class-D amplifiers to create slim-line televisions and home audio equipment delivering higher power output with audiophile sound quality, and STMicroelectronics addresses these applications with a new 50W+50W stereo class-D amplifier IC that achieves superior efficiency and requires fewer external components.
Joining ST’s family of analog-input class-D ICs, the TDA7492 expands the family at the high end. The family now includes 3W-, 5W-, 10W-, 20W-, 25W, and 50W-per-channel variants in pin-compatible packages that enable convenient scaling of designs to address multiple markets.
The TDA7492 is the first 50W+50W rated amplifier on the market to use the advanced sixth-generation BCD6S (Bipolar/CMOS/DMOS) process, which allows analog, logic, and high-voltage functions on a single chip.
ST’s BCD6S process achieves higher operating efficiency per chip size than other class-D amplifiers, while simultaneously reducing crosstalk, leading to improved audio quality. In addition, BCD6S enables complementary NMOS and PMOS transistors in the high-power output circuitry, saving the external bootstrap capacitor and diode normally required by older processes. The approach simplifies design, saves pc-board space, and trims the bill of materials.
ST’s TDA7492 achieves low distortion (THD+N) of below 0.01%, to deliver a high-quality listening experience. Built-in output filtering minimizes the external audio-filter requirement, and standby and mute functions are also integrated. The IC is optimized for low EMI emissions, which further simplifies the design of class-D amplifiers delivering smaller size and greater audio power than conventional class-A/B circuits.
Other features include external synchronization, which allows high-performance, multi-channel class-D amplifiers combining several individual ICs. The thermally enhanced Power SSO-36 package has an exposed upper heat slug allowing convenient attachment of a simple heatsink.
The TDA7492 is in mass production, priced at $2.50 in quantities of 10,000 units.
